The Characters
One of the things that makes The Golden Girls so special is its cast of characters. Each of the four main characters is unique and lovable in her own way, and their interactions with each other provide endless laughs and heartwarming moments.
First, there's Rose Nylund, played by Betty White. Rose is a sweet, naive woman from St. Olaf, Minnesota, who often tells ridiculous stories about her hometown. Despite her seeming cluelessness, Rose is a kind and caring friend who always tries to do the right thing.
Blanche Devereaux, played by Rue McClanahan, is the sultry Southern belle of the group. Blanche is confident, flirtatious, and always on the lookout for a new man. However, she also has a vulnerable side and is fiercely protective of her friends.

Finally, there's Sophia Petrillo, played by Estelle Getty. Sophia is Dorothy's mother, and is known for her quick wit, sharp tongue, and no-nonsense attitude. Despite her small stature, Sophia is a force to be reckoned with, and often steals the show with her one-liners and zingers.

Cultural Impact
The Golden Girls was groundbreaking in many ways, particularly in its representation of older women on television. At a time when most shows focused on young, attractive characters, The Golden Girls showed that women of all ages could be funny, smart, and interesting. The show also tackled important issues, such as ageism, sexism, and homophobia, in a way that was both entertaining and thought-provoking.
The show's impact can still be felt today, with many younger viewers discovering the show for the first time and falling in love with the fab four. In addition, the show has inspired countless tributes, parodies, and merchandise, from Golden Girls-themed cafes to Funko Pop figures.
